- Following a damane will now show the appropriate sex of the sul'dam.
- The foxhead medallion no longer blocks a fade's gaze inflicting fear.
- Cure Fear vials now appropriately block fear.
- Aes Sedai can now bond female Warders without requiring the future Warder to have 100 Turn points.
- Aes Sedai can no longer accidentally release their Warder bond.
- Earthquake and Sonic Boom deal significantly reduced damage against horses.
- Earthquake and Sonic Boom no longer give double damage messages.
- Sonic Boom's chance to deafen has been significantly reduced.
- Slice Weaves now has a 100% base landing rate (up from 50%), modified by prac % and (very minorly) by the willpower difference between the characters. Red Ajah and Dreadlords have a small bonus to landing rate.
- Slice Weaves has a slightly longer cast time, bringing it into line with Earthquake.
- Slice Weaves now very briefly delays the victim if it successfully interrupts a weave.
- Slice Weaves' build path has changed to 1 Earth, 1 Air, 4 Fire, 2 Spirit (previously it was 4 Fire and 4 Spirit), to enable it to be more accessible. It remains a clanned weave.
- Slice Weaves now gives distinct messages for failing because the target wasn't weaving anything vs failing for any other reason (e.g., failing due to prac % or willpower check).
- Shield is significantly easier to land against targets who are not embraced/seized, as in the books.
- Sleep's SP cost has increased.
- Sword of Flame and Elemental Staff's cast time has been significantly reduced, and base SP cost is reduced.
- Sword of Flame and Elemental Staff will no longer destroy your shield or fail to cast if you are using a shield, as the weapons are 1-handed. (Note: this was implemented dynamically based on the weapons' current in-game stats, so if the weapons become 2-handed again, they will start destroying / failing with shields again.)
- Call Lightning, Sonic Boom, Hammer of Air, Earthquake, and Sleep all now respect no-element rooms for their primary element: Fire, Air, Air, Earth, and Spirit respectively.
